Halyard FluidShield 3 N95 Duckbill Respirator, Small (46827)
The Halyard FluidShield 3 is a duckbill-style N95 particulate filter respirator and surgical mask, built for clinical environments where both respiratory filtration and fluid resistance are needed. This is the small size, cut for narrower facial profiles where the regular size will not hold a reliable seal.
This listing is the small size, product code 46827, supplied in boxes of 35 masks or cartons of 6 boxes. ARTG 127052.
Key features
- Meets AS/NZS 1716:2012 and US NIOSH N95 standards: the Australian P2 respirator standard and the US N95 standard, confirmed by Halyard.
- Included on the ARTG: registration number 127052.
- Small profile: shaped for smaller faces, where a regular respirator tends to gap at the cheeks or chin.
- PFE and BFE of 99% or greater: sub-micron particulate filtration and bacterial filtration.
- Splash resistance to 160 mmHg: ASTM F2100-11 Level 3, and EN 14683 Type IIR.
- Low breathing resistance: under 5.5 mm H2O/cm² on the small size.
- Large duckbill breathing chamber: more internal air space than a flat-fold or cup respirator.
- Malleable aluminium nose piece: shapes to the bridge of the nose for an individual fit, which also reduces fogging for staff who wear glasses.
- Five-year shelf life and folds flat, so it suits pandemic stockpiling and bulk storage.
- No natural rubber latex and no DEHP.
Construction and materials
- Outer layer: spunbond polypropylene, in the distinctive FluidShield orange.
- Middle layer: spunbond polypropylene.
- Third layer: respirator filter media, polypropylene.
- Inner layer: PET polyester bicomponent in white, the SO SOFT lining against the skin.
- Elastic bands: polyurethane, bonded rather than stapled.
- Nose piece: aluminium.
Specifications
- Product code: 46827
- Brand: Halyard (formerly Kimberly-Clark)
- Size: Small
- Colour: Orange
- Style: Duckbill, pouch style with headbands
- Standards: AS/NZS 1716:2012 (P2), US NIOSH N95, ASTM F2100-11 Level 3, EN 14683 Type IIR
- ARTG: 127052
- PFE (sub-micron): 99% or greater
- BFE: 99% or greater
- Splash resistance: 160 mmHg
- Breathing resistance: under 5.5 mm H2O/cm²
- Sterility: non-sterile, and cannot be sterilised. Single use.
- Shelf life: 5 years
- Manufacture: materials made in the USA, assembled in Mexico, at an ISO 13485 certified site
- Masks per box: 35 (GTIN 20680651468271)
- Boxes per carton: 6, being 210 masks (GTIN 30680651468278)
Typical applications
- Aerosol generating procedures.
- Hospitals, day surgeries and clinical procedure rooms.
- Aged care and residential care facilities.
- Community and in-home care settings.
- Procedures involving exposure to blood or other bodily fluids.
- Operating theatre use, including protection against laser plume.
- Cytotoxic handling. Halyard has tested the FluidShield N95 against seven commonly used cytotoxic drugs. Note that where cytotoxic drugs are delivered as an aerosol, a powered air-purifying respirator is recommended instead.
- Staff who have fit-tested to a small respirator size.
- Pandemic preparedness and PPE stockpiling.
Storage
Store in a dry, cool place away from direct heat. Keep masks in their dispenser box and dispenser boxes in the shipping carton wherever practical.
Fit testing
A respirator only performs to its rating if it seals to the wearer's face, so every wearer should be fit tested before relying on it. This small size exists because a regular respirator will not seal on every face.
